JamesG 03-05-2015, 07:11 PM Samantha Bee Exits "The Daily Show" to Headline her Own TBS Series
by Kimberly Roots
March 5, 2015
Looks like Comedy Central is down one more potential "Daily Show" anchor. Samantha Bee, a correspondent for the cabler’s late-night news satire show, will host her own series on TBS, the network announced Thursday.
Bee’s new venture, which is still in the early stages, “is being planned as a platform for Bee to apply her smart and satirical point of view to current and relevant issues,” a release from TBS stated.
Bee and husband/Daily Show colleague Jason Jones, whose scripted comedy got the go-ahead at TBS last month, will executive-produce Bee’s venture with TBS.
Jones will star in the scripted comedy, the cast of which also includes Natalie Zea (Justified); the couple also will executive-produce that series.

JamesG 04-04-2016, 11:53 AM "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" Extended through 2016 at TBS
by Andy Swift
April 4, 2016
TBS has ordered an additional 26 episodes of Samantha Bee‘s late-night talk show, the network announced Monday. This gives the first season a total of 39 episodes, carrying it to the end of 2016.
In response to this huge news, Bee had this to say: “Stay crazy America, I’ll be here all year!”
Brett Weitz, executive vice president of original programming for TBS, was a bit more eloquent: “Sam has positioned herself as an essential voice in late night, and it’s pretty clear she’s struck a nerve and filled a void.”

JamesG 11-16-2016, 02:10 PM "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" Moving to Wednesday in 2017 Pickup By TBS
by Lisa de Moraes
November 16, 2016
Samantha Bee whose take-no-prisoners coverage of the election cycle on late-night’s "Full Frontal" has endeared her to TV critics and political pundits alike, officially got her expected pick-up for 2017 – and a new night.
TBS announced this morning that weekly "Full Frontal" is moving from Mondays at 10:30 PM ET to same timeslot on Wednesday nights, starting January 11. Insider says the Wednesday move works better from a production and content perspective, but that was made pretty clear during Election Week’s Wednesday night episode.
“I am only sorry that this renewal leaves me unavailable for a cabinet position in the new administration,” Bee said in today’s announcement. “I will, however, be available to host the White House Correspondents Dinner, seeing as I already bought the dress.”
"Full Frontal with Samantha Bee", which has been storming late night since its launch last February 8, is the fastest growing show in the daypart; this quarter’s delivery of adults 18-49 is outpacing Q3 by 37%. The weekly show reaches an average of 3.3 million viewers per episode across multiple platforms, which, TBS boasted, puts it among late-night Top 3 programs in the key adults 18-49 demo, quarter-to-date.
Throughout its first season, "Full Frontal" has covered the Presidential election extensively, including a sit-down interview with President Obama, as well as interviews with several female leaders from around the world, by way of demonstrating how behind the trend is this country.
"Full Frontal" has not confined itself to White House-race madness, though many of the show’s “other” segments have shined a light on election-cycle hot-button issues. "Full Frontal" has, for instance, reported on untested rape kits in Georgia, abortion laws in Texas, and local state legislators across the country, as well as the mass shooting in Orlando.
Among the ways Bee’s program has distinguished itself from the growing mob of late-night shows – beside the female host thing – it has ambitiously traveled to Jordan, Germany and, most recently, Russia, to bring an international perspective to important domestic issues.
“In less than a year, Sam has become one of the most talked-about personalities in all of television…We’re so lucky to have Sam and her Emmy-nominated team, led by the brilliant Jo Miller, as part of the TBS family. Xoxoxoxo,” TBS SVP original programming Thom Hinkle raved in this morning’s announcement.

JamesG 01-11-2018, 06:19 PM Samantha Bee’s "Full Frontal" Gets 2 Season TBS Pick-Up
by Lisa de Moraes
January 11, 2018
Television’s pioneering female-hosted late-night program "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" will be on TBS at least two more seasons, seeing it through the 2018 midterms and bring us into the 2020 election season.
The network made the announcement Thursday morning in advance of the network’s at-bat, though Bee was not in attendance.
In its announcement, TBS boasted "Full Frontal" as the fastest growing late-night show, and ad supported TV’s No. 1 late night show among young adults.
Bee, whose show was the only female led on late night at its launch, averages 4 million total viewers per episode across TBS’ linear, VOD and digital platforms, and more than 250 million YouTube views.

JamesG 11-14-2019, 03:46 AM TBS Renews "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" for Fifth Season & Extends First-Look Deal
by Peter White
November 13, 2019
TBS has renewed "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" for a fifth season and has extended its first-look deal with Bee’s production company Swimsuit Competition.
The WarnerMedia-owned network is bringing back the Emmy-winning late-night show through 2020, which will give Bee the opportunity to skewer candidates across election season.
The first four seasons have run between 30 and 40 episodes per year.
The extension of the first-look deal will see Bee and her production company look to develop more originals. Swimsuit Competition recently began production on the untitled Amy Hoggart project, starring "Full Frontal" correspondent Amy Hoggart, for TBS.
It will now search for more ideas from people “who are flying under the radar, or whose work has been underestimated.”
“I’m beyond grateful for the opportunity to continue doing this show for another season,” said Bee. “Excited to still be at it when Trump finally gives up the presidency at the end of his fifth term, January 2036. I heard he’ll be leaving to spend more time with his family. JK JK.”

JamesG 09-23-2021, 04:12 PM "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" Renewed for Season 7 at TBS, Late-Night Series Moves to Thursdays
by Peter White
September 23, 2021
"Full Frontal with Samantha Bee" will be back on TBS in 2022 after the network renewed the late-night series for a seventh season.
Bee’s show is moving from Wednesday nights to Thursdays when its seventh season launches in January. Bee is one of the most high-profile women in late-night alongside the likes of Amber Ruffin, Sam Jay and Ziwe.
Additionally, TBS has renewed its first-look deal with Bee’s production company, Swimsuit Competition, for the development of new shows, particularly based around new talent.
“I’m beyond excited to be returning to TBS for a seventh season,” said Bee. “Now we have enough seasons for you to binge one every day of the week. I warned you I was tenacious.”
